Transaction efffe5538845fc9e19c7bd6058444d001bbc736f0ae42eb8371b9395ee6d79bc
1 Input
1 Output
-
efffe5538845fc9e19c7bd6058444d001bbc736f0ae42eb8371b9395ee6d79bc:0
- value
- 2628912
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ec66801a5c30ca465ee57f030312827dea45837 OP_EQUAL
- address
- MCAUzmGYyBeJZSVEscWdjAoFkkuprmqY4T